## Break-Glass: Slimline Image Builds

Hey release folks — if the Tarnwick slimming step strips a library the app actually needs (it happens, the analyzer isn't psychic), you can break glass and push the fat image instead. Flip the `fat-fallback` flag in the deploy console, note it in the release log, and ping platform afterward. The console gates that flag behind an emergency unlock, and the unlock screen asks for the recovery passphrase below.

recovery phrase for yajof-bagap: oliwyn-ulaael

Re: the cron drift fix — good catch on the clock-skew window. From a security angle, please double-check that widening the tolerance on Nightowl's scheduler can't let a replayed job sneak through; the Verity team got bitten by that once. The skew and retry knobs are all centralized now, shown below.

tuning table, kagaf-yahig:
PRIORITIES = {
    "gorael": 64,
    "briael": 359,
    "zordor": 981,
}

**Break-glass access: streamline CLI**

This page covers emergency access to streamline, the internal CLI for tailing production logs. Normal access flows through the Harrowgate identity service; break-glass applies only when Harrowgate is down and logs are needed for incident response. Break-glass sessions are audited, capped at two hours, and must be reported in the incident channel afterward. To activate, run `streamline --break-glass` and enter the recovery passphrase below.

strongbox words: druvan-lamys-eliius-jorax-istox-soreth-ulays-gilix-ralix-oliiel-norwyn-casvan-praius

**Action item (PM-214, Coldvault archival):** Automate archiving of cold storage buckets older than the retention cutoff. Manual sweeps missed two regions last quarter and blew the storage budget. Owner: infra rotation. Sweep cadence, batch size, and age thresholds must be config-driven, not hardcoded, so on-call can tune under load. Dry-run mode required before first prod run. Proposed defaults for review at sync are below.

limits module of fahog-kahop:
CAPS = {
    "fraeth": 189,
    "drumir": 842,
}